    This was a wonderful way to see all the best parts of San Diego. Starts in Old Town but if you have online tickets you can get on at any of the stops and then just check in the main hub at either Seaport Village or old town. The other stops include Balboa Park/the zoo, the Embarcadero, Coronado Island, Little Italy, the Maritime Museum, and a couple of others.     What trolley stop is closest to Liberty Station?

    The closest appears to be #2 by the Maritime Museum.

    Will the trolley return you to the first stop after your last stop?

    All trolleys end back at the first stop. If you get off, you can catch a different one. They run every 20 minutes. Just verify the close time.
